Bentley extended their losing streak (dating back to last season) to six on Monday, dropping them down to 0-4. They lost 15-9 to the Genesee Wolves. Even though they lost, the Bulldogs' still made a splash at the plate and bumped their average scoring up to 6.2 runs per game (they're now ranked -1th in scoring overall).
Gage Bailey made the most of his time in the batter's box despite the final result and got on base in three of his four plate appearances with two stolen bases and two runs. The team also got some help courtesy of Cole Bowman, who went 1-for-3 with four stolen bases and three runs.
As for Genesee, the victory made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 3-2. Those w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 17.0 runs over those games.
On Genesee's side, Logan Ball made a splash no matter where he played. He pitched three innings while giving up just one earned run off one hit. Ball has been nothing but reliable on the mound: he hasn't given up more than one earned run in three consecutive appearances. He was also solid in the batter's box, going 2-for-4 with four stolen bases and three runs. That's the most hits he has posted since back in May of 2025.
In other batting news, Landon Miller and Dominic Collins did most of the damage at the plate: Miller went 2-for-3 with four stolen bases, two runs, and two RBI, while Collins got on base in all four of his plate appearances with six stolen bases, two runs, and one RBI. Those four stolen bases gave Miller a new career-high. Another player making a difference was Landyn Ford, who went 2-for-3 with two stolen bases, two runs, and one RBI.
